Core Team for PRIME-HRM
The constitution of a core team for PRIME-HRM in DSWD Central Office (CO) were the initiatives of the HRMDS Director Jennifer M. Rizo to achieve the DSWD strategic objectives under the Learning and Growth Perspective. The said team will focus on ensuring that policies, processes, tools, mechanisms, and activities of all four (4) Human Resource core systems; Recruitment, Selection, and Placement (RSP); Learning and Development (L&D); Performance Management (PM); and Rewards and Recognition (R&R) are reviewed, developed, conducted and executed in the attainment of the requirements of PRIME-HRM Level III of CO. Composition of the team was approved through Special Order No. 1126, series of 2024, and amended by Special Order No. 3323, series of 2024.

Learning and Development Intervention for L&D Central and Field Office Focals 2024
Understanding the critical role that Learning & Development (L&D) focal persons play in promoting strategic growth, the Human Resource Management and Development Service (HRMDS), through the Learning and Development Division (LDD), took the initiative to organize an inventive Learning and Development Intervention (LDI) in Aklan from June 3–7, 2024.
The program touched on non-formal and non-training learning interventions, as well as the development of efficient communication plans and strategies that align with PRIME-HRM and the DSWD Strategic Plan 2024–2028. It was a thorough and practical experience. This endeavor was a success and established a new benchmark for quality and innovation in the area by bringing L&D practices in line with the larger objectives of the DSWD.
CY 2024 Human Resource Conference
The Human Resource (HR) Conference will provide a venue to discuss, strategize, and share good practices in the various human resource processes of the Department. Additionally, the Department aims to achieve PRIME-HRM Maturity Level III or the Integrated Human Resource along the four (4) Core Systems by 2025 not only in the Central Office but for the whole Department. As such, this HR Conference aims to address gaps and challenges as well as share good practices in achieving this Department's goal.

PRIME-Time Sessions
In light of the Department's goals and strategic objectives to attain a higher PRIME-HRM Maturity Level, the HRMDS cordially invites all officials and personnel across all Offices, Bureaus, and Services to attend the PRIME-Time session every last Thursday of the month. The session offers an overview of PRIME-HRM, highlighting the roles of all stakeholders in the Department and HRMDS current initiatives in order to be “Certi-PRIMED”.
